How to Install and Uninstall yubikey-manager Package on Ubuntu 22.04 LTS (Jammy Jellyfish)

Last updated: May 15,2024

1. Install "yubikey-manager" package

Please follow the instructions below to install yubikey-manager on Ubuntu 22.04 LTS (Jammy Jellyfish)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install yubikey-manager

2. Uninstall "yubikey-manager" package

Here is a brief guide to show you how to uninstall yubikey-manager on Ubuntu 22.04 LTS (Jammy Jellyfish):

$ sudo apt remove yubikey-manager $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
